hey everyone and welcome to todays segment of ask the HR expert I received a great question today thats also super common so I thought Id share with the group the question Center is around employee reference requests should you respond to these how do you respond what should your policies say and who should really be doing these for your organization first lets talk about why this comes up is a common question the centers around some exposure that you might have in the realm of defamation claims so if youve given a negative employee reference and the employee disagrees this is where you might be facing that defamation claim so here are some tips to keep you out of that situation so first off policy you want to make sure the policy states that all of these information requests go to HR this will keep responses compliant and consistent with policy second the employee consent should also be received in writing the reference requests itself should be in writing and the response should

A common question among job seekers is, How far back can I go to ask people Ive worked with before to be references for me? As a general rule, the answer is not more than five to 10 years.
Try to phrase your request in a way that does not make the person feel put on the spot. Rather than simply saying, Will you be a reference for me? ask them whether they feel qualified or comfortable providing you with a reference.
Heres how you can broach this topic: I dont want to take up too much of your time, but Id like to tell you a bit about the job, and how my qualifications match up. That way, if someone calls with a reference check, youll feel prepared and comfortable responding and answering any questions he or she may have.
Asking for a reference can be a little unnerving, particularly if youve left a job on a bad note or havent spoken to your previous bosses or colleagues for a while.
Legally, yes, you can contact references without permission and backdoor reference checking isnt illegal. The decision is up to you, but its highly recommended that you respect the candidates request not to contact certain references.
Ask Nicely Most importantly, always frame your request in a way that allows the reference to refuse gracefullyfor example, Would you be comfortable serving as a reference in my upcoming job hunt? or Do you have time in the next few weeks to serve as my reference?
Candidates should have given permission, generally, for reference checking to be conducted. Reference checkers should not docHub out to anyone the candidate has expressly asked not be contacted. Reference checkers should not contact references from a candidates current employer without express permission.
Your human resources department does not have to give references for former employees. There is no law that mandates this, and your company cannot get in trouble for refusing to comply with reference requests.
